Mivan secures £2bn 1 Mayfair super-prime contract
Antrim contractor Mivan has been appointed principal contractor on London’s £2 billion 1 Mayfair residential development, described as “the most exciting new development in Mayfair in over 300 years.”
The 300,000 sq ft project, spanning half a city block near Park Lane and Hyde Park, will feature 24 ultra-luxury residences with prices ranging from £35 million to over £100 million.
Residences include lateral apartments, penthouses, townhouses, and pieds-à-terre, all designed with traditional stone façades and classic detailing. The development will offer five-star hotel-style amenities, including a health spa with a 20-metre pool, concierge services, valet parking, 15 passenger lifts, and two car lifts. The extensive basement structure reaches 27 metres below ground.
Mivan, part of the MJM Group, previously delivered the luxury fit-out of The Chancery Rosewood, transforming the former US Embassy into one of London’s most anticipated hotels. Chief Executive John Cunningham said the appointment reflects confidence in Mivan’s capability to deliver projects at the very top of the super-prime market.
The nine-year project, started in 2017, is scheduled for completion by mid-2026. With a growing order pipeline, Mivan is actively recruiting senior project managers, a senior quantity surveyor, and an MEP manager to support ongoing operations.
